WebThe two ground faults can occur on any power line, including transformers and single-phase lines, so all power lines must be protected by breakers or fuses. On high voltage installations (>1000V), each generator neutral is grounded to the hull via a resistance or impedance to limit short-circuit current. Wp Get the full ... WebMay 11, 2024 · In any condition of grounding, where the hull is intact, the ground reaction can be found as follows: 1. Reasonably accurate displacement prior to grounding would normally be, known to the ship’s staff. 2. The six side-drafts at any stage of grounding are read and new displacement is determined. WebMar 21, 2003 · This is due to the grounded outboard being bolted to the hull. I believe the issue here is to always use a ground wire leading to the battery for the return circuit for any of your add on equipment to avoid passing any current through the hull. It is OK to have the hull grounded at the motor, just don't *use* the hull for a ground. Tom WebSep 8, 2024 · Ground lines are basically low-resistance conductors. Electricity loves low-resistance.
